Tungsten Carbide Drill Description

Tungsten Carbide DrillTungsten carbide Drill is a compound containing equal numbers of tungsten and carbon atoms. The most basic form of tungsten carbide is a fine gray powder, but it can be pressed into shapes through a process called sintering for use in industrial machinery, cutting tools, abrasives, armor-piercing bullets, and jewelry. Tungsten carbide drills are extremely hard. They can be used for the mining, tunneling, and construction industries.
